Output 3d31be4debb76d89784041970880b7a4bcd3da1f009c294286e2e20cf9a96b18:1

value
3815998
script pubkey
OP_0 OP_PUSHBYTES_20 cd3feb1dfaf0574952bce78ef32e32114bfed9a9
address
tb1qe5l7k8067pt5j54uu780xt3jz99lakdffym3za
transaction
3d31be4debb76d89784041970880b7a4bcd3da1f009c294286e2e20cf9a96b18